What to Look For Before Buying
Choosing a wheel is about balancing your current skill level with your workspace. You need enough power to center clay without stalling. Always prioritize ease of cleaning, because pottery is a messy hobby.
Check Motor Power and Torque
You need a motor that maintains speed under pressure. If the wheel slows down when you touch the clay, it will hinder your progress. Look for a brushless motor with at least 250W.
Value Turntable Size and Stability
The turntable size determines what you can create. A 14-inch wheel gives you room to grow. Ensure the base is heavy to prevent shaking during high-speed work.
Rating Ergonomics and Height
Pottery takes time, so you need to be comfortable. Look for wheels with height-adjustable bases to reduce back strain. Proper posture keeps you focused on the clay.
Verify Cleanup and Maintenance
Clay is messy. A removable basin is a must, because it lets you rinse residue away without getting the motor wet. Check if the tray detaches easily.
Frequently Asked Questions
Do I need a professional wheel as a beginner?
You do not need a studio-grade wheel, but avoid cheap plastic toys. A sturdy mid-range model will last longer and help you learn faster.
Is a mini pottery wheel enough for learning?
Mini wheels are fun for small decorations, but they lack the power for mugs or larger bowls. They are best for testing the waters.
How do I clean my pottery wheel?
Most wheels have a removable basin. Just take it off and rinse it. Always unplug the unit first and never get the motor wet.
What speed should I use for centering clay?
Use higher speeds when centering the clay. Once you begin shaping, you can slow the wheel down to gain more control.
Can I use air-dry clay on any pottery wheel?
Yes, you can use air-dry clay, but be careful with water. Use as little as possible so the clay does not turn into soup.
